Why Choose a 14 Foot Utility Skiff?
The appeal of a 14-foot utility skiff lies in its balance of size, functionality, and simplicity. Here are some reasons why boaters and DIY enthusiasts often gravitate toward this design:
- Compact and Maneuverable: At 14 feet, the skiff is easy to handle both on land and water. It fits on most trailers and can be transported with a standard vehicle.
- Versatile Use: Whether for fishing, hunting, carrying gear, or exploring shallow waters, the utility skiff adapts seamlessly to various activities thanks to its flat bottom and open design.
- Stable and Safe: The skiff’s wide beam and shallow draft provide excellent stability, making it suitable for beginners and families alike.
- Cost-Effective Construction: Using plywood and basic woodworking techniques keeps material and labor costs manageable without sacrificing strength or durability.
- Customizable: Builders can modify seating, storage, or motor mount options to suit personal preferences and intended use.

Materials and Tools Needed for Building a 14 Foot Utility Skiff
Constructing a plywood utility skiff requires a balance of quality materials and basic woodworking tools. Here’s a breakdown of what you’ll need to get started:
Materials
- Plywood: Marine-grade or exterior-grade plywood is preferred for hull panels, typically 1/4” or 3/8” thick depending on the plan.
- Lumber: Pine, cedar, or fir for frames, gunwales, stringers, and transom components.
- Epoxy and Fiberglass Tape: For bonding, waterproofing, and reinforcing joints.
- Fasteners: Stainless steel or galvanized screws and nails to resist corrosion.
- Paint and Sealants: Marine-grade paint or varnish to protect the wood from water damage.
Tools
- Jigsaw or handsaw for cutting plywood and lumber.
- Power drill for pre-drilling screw holes.
- Clamps to hold parts securely during assembly.
- Measuring tape, square, and pencil for layout and accuracy.
- Sandpaper or power sander to smooth edges and surfaces.
- Brushes or rollers for applying epoxy and paint.
Step-by-Step Guide to Building Your 14 Foot Utility Skiff
Following a clear, logical build process reduces frustration and ensures a successful project. While specific steps depend on the plans you use, the general workflow looks like this:
1. Preparing the Workspace
Set up a clean, flat workspace large enough to lay out plywood sheets and work on the hull assembly. Good lighting and ventilation are important, especially when working with epoxy and paint.
2. Cutting the Panels
Using the full-size patterns from the plans, trace and cut all plywood panels carefully. Accuracy here saves time during assembly and prevents gaps or misalignments.
3. Assembling the Frames and Stringers
Construct the internal framework that will support the hull panels. Frame parts are usually made from lumber cut to length and shaped according to the plans.
4. Attaching the Hull Panels
With the frames in place, begin attaching the plywood panels using epoxy and screws. Take your time to ensure the panels fit snugly and that edges align properly.
5. Fiberglass Taping and Epoxy Coating
Once the hull is assembled, apply fiberglass tape over all seams and coat the entire hull with epoxy resin. This step is crucial for waterproofing and strengthening the structure.
6. Installing the Transom and Gunwales
Attach the transom, which will support the motor, and install gunwales along the hull sides to reinforce the edges and provide mounting points for seats or oarlocks.
7. Sanding and Finishing
Sand the hull smooth, removing any rough spots or epoxy drips. Apply marine paint or varnish for weather resistance and aesthetics.
8. Adding Final Fittings
Install seats, oarlocks, cleats, and the motor mount based on your intended use. Customize arrangements as desired to maximize comfort and functionality.
Tips for Success When Building a Utility Skiff
- Take Your Time: Rushing can lead to mistakes. Follow the plans carefully and double-check measurements.
- Use Quality Materials: Investing in good plywood and marine-grade epoxy pays off in durability.
- Work in Stages: Allow epoxy and paint to cure fully before proceeding to the next step.
- Seek Community Advice: Online forums and builder groups can provide valuable insights and troubleshooting tips.
- Customize Thoughtfully: While customization adds personal flair, keep structural integrity and balance in mind.
